Over two million Iranian pilgrims enter Iraq for Arba’een pilgrimage

Over two million Iranian pilgrims enter Iraq for Arba’een pilgrimage

More than two million Iranian pilgrims have entered Iraq a week before annual Arba’een processions are held in the holy city of Karbala. Speaking with Iran’s ISNA news agency, deputy chief of operations for Iran’s police force Hossein Sajedi-Nia said the pilgrims have entered Iraq during the past two weeks.
